A William IV rosewood breakfast table in the manner of W.A & S. Smee, the octagonal tilt-top with gadrooned border above a pedestal base, supported by three acanthus capped out-swept legs and scroll feet, brass castors, 72cm high H x 145cm W
The top is veneered and shows splitting. The is a small segment of replaced veneer. There are some aged restorations to the side. Signs of surface wear to the top. Fit for purpose and structurally sound.
